Description:

  • The Grouse Falls is an excellent opportunity to spend a day seeing and walking through some of the most scenic lands on the Foresthill Ranger District. This loop is ideal for a leisurely day of sightseeing and picnicking. From the trailhead, the trail proceeds half a mile to a deck overlooking the Grouse Falls Cascade, which drops several hundred feet into Grouse Creek. The deep, rugged canyons of this area remind us of the hard work and remote life of the early miners who lived and worked in many of the drainage's of the area.
